AI is no longer optional in education… it’s ubiquitous. The challenge for educators isn’t whether to use it, but how to strike a balance between AI assistance and human input, especially when personalizing assignments. AI tools are becoming increasingly integral to instruction, streamlining tasks like homework support and adaptive feedback. Yet human connection remains central to learning. 

The U.S. Department of Education has emphasized that AI should enhance,not replace, teaching. Educators must focus on using AI to support, not overshadow, their role in the classroom. Thoughtful integration allows teachers to craft more personalized, engaging learning experiences while preserving the critical thinking, empathy, and adaptability only humans can bring. 

The goal is not to choose between AI and human instruction, but to combine them wisely to equip students with both technical proficiency and essential human skills.

The importance of the human element in education

Despite AI's rapid advancement in education, the human element remains irreplaceable for effective learning. The human side of AI emphasizes how human teachers bring qualities AI cannot replicate: emotional intelligence, intuition, and the ability to form meaningful connections. The bond between teachers and students creates essential trust for effective learning.

Fostering creativity and critical thinking

Teachers excel at creating open-ended, thought-provoking assignments that push students beyond simple facts into complex problem-solving. Incorporating AI tutors and collaboration can further enhance these learning experiences. They design projects requiring students to synthesize information from various sources, apply knowledge to new situations, and develop innovative solutions.

Human educators uniquely foster critical thinking through Socratic dialogue and open discussions. By asking probing questions, encouraging debate, and challenging assumptions, teachers help students examine issues from multiple angles and develop well-reasoned arguments.

While AI tools can help teachers create standards-aligned lesson plans, the human element remains essential in adapting these plans to specific needs and interests of individual students and classes.

Ethical considerations

As AI becomes more embedded in education, addressing its ethical implications becomes critical. Key concerns include academic integrity, data privacy, and potential educational inequalities.

One significant issue is AI's potential to worsen existing biases and inequalities. For example, studies have shown that AI detection tools may unfairly flag work by non-native English speakers as AI-generated.

To address these concerns, schools must develop clear guidelines for responsible AI use. The California State University system has taken a leading role here, developing principles focused on transparency, accountability, and ethics.

Data privacy is another critical ethical concern. UNESCO's ethical framework recommends safeguarding privacy and data protection, ensuring transparency about automated decisions affecting students, and conducting regular risk assessments.

Strategies for balancing AI and human writing when creating student assignments

Successful AI integration requires thoughtful strategies that position technology as a teaching complement, not a replacement, enhancing collaborative learning with AI. By balancing AI and human writing when crafting assignments, teachers can create more engaging and personalized learning experiences.

Practical integration techniques

To effectively use AI tools while maintaining human oversight, educators can use several concrete strategies:

  1. Shift focus to process-oriented approaches: Design multi-stage assignments where students document their thinking process, not just submit a final product.

  2. Create AI-resistant assignments: Develop prompts requiring personal reflection, original analysis, and applying concepts to new situations.

  3. Position AI as a thought partner: Encourage students to use AI for initial research or brainstorming, while stressing that human analysis, synthesis, and critical evaluation remain essential.

  4. Implement AI checkpoints: Design workflows with specific points where AI assistance is allowed, encouraged, or restricted.

Maintaining control over AI tools

As teachers integrate AI into their practices, including leveraging AI in curriculum design, establishing clear boundaries and maintaining oversight is crucial. One effective approach is using customizable AI outputs. Think of AI-generated resources as drafts you can edit, adapt, and contextualize for your specific classroom and students. 

Prompt engineering is another powerful technique for maintaining control. By crafting detailed prompts, you direct AI toward desired outcomes. This lets you use AI's capabilities while ensuring results align with your teaching goals.

Balancing AI-generated content with teacher-led instruction

AI is reshaping differentiated instruction, offering powerful tools to customize learning while keeping teachers in charge. AI excels at analyzing student performance data and suggesting tailored learning activities, as seen with AI in science education.

Generative AI opens new possibilities for creating diverse materials. Teachers can prompt AI to adjust complexity, style, or format to suit various learning preferences.

Real-time feedback is another AI strength supporting differentiation. Platforms like Khan Academy's Khanmigo adjust questions and hints based on each student's progress. As Sal Khan, founder of Khan Academy, puts it:

"The goal is to empower teachers with superpowers, not replace them."

Khan Academy's AI-powered tutor shows how to balance AI capabilities with teacher control. While the platform adjusts based on student performance, teachers can see student activity and intervene as needed.

AI systems offer immediate insights into student performance, enabling timely interventions. This approach is key in empowering ADHD students with AI, where personalized learning is unlocked.
